The final third of the IHSA football regular season is drawing close as many teams try to push across the five or six-win threshold.
Much like the last two weeks, the top games in Week 7 are spread out across many conferences.
In the Mid-Illini, Washington (5-1, 4-0 Mid-Illini) will duke it out with Dunlap (6-0, 4-0) in a battle for the top spot while the winner of Morton and East Peoria will secure playoff eligibility.
The Heart of Central Illinois Conference features Route 24 foes Eureka and El Paso-Gridley squaring off as the Titans try to stay undefeated. Dee-Mack will take on Warrensburg-Latham in a matchup of 3-3 teams needing to get above .500.
The Lincoln Trail/Prairieland and Illini Prairie conferences also will have multiple even matchups.
